Ventilation Fan Replacement in Denver County, CO
Ventilation fan replacement services involve removing outdated or malfunctioning fans and installing new units to ensure proper airflow and ventilation within a property. These services cover a variety of projects, including kitchen exhaust fans, bathroom ventilation fans, attic fans, and other exhaust systems that help control moisture, odors, and indoor air quality. Property owners typically seek this service when existing fans are noisy, ineffective, or have stopped working altogether, aiming to maintain a healthier and more comfortable living environment.
Before requesting ventilation fan replacement, property owners should consider the type and size of the existing fan, the specific ventilation needs of the space, and any compatibility requirements for new units. It’s also helpful to understand whether the current wiring and ductwork are suitable for a replacement or if upgrades are necessary. Having this information ready can assist in selecting the most appropriate fan model and ensure a smooth installation process.

Ventilation Fan Replacement Questions
What are signs that a ventilation fan needs replacement? Unusual noises, reduced airflow, or persistent odors can indicate the need for a new ventilation fan.
How often should ventilation fans be replaced? Replacement is typically recommended when the fan shows signs of failure or inefficiency, usually after several years of use.
Can a damaged ventilation fan affect indoor air quality? Yes, a malfunctioning fan may fail to remove excess moisture and odors, impacting indoor air quality.
What types of ventilation fans are commonly replaced? Exhaust fans in bathrooms and kitchen range hoods are common projects for replacement services.
